What do you have to do to restart it? Will it restart by just turning the key or do you have to squeeze the primer bulb to put fuel into it? Is your warning horn working? This motor should have a fuel vacuum switch on it that sounds the warning horn telling you if you have a fuel restriction problem. If it's an air leak, you'd have to pump the primer bulb to fill it with fuel, before restarting. If it's electrical, you can isolate the engine from the controls. To see if it's in the engine or controls, you could start the motor, disconnect the main wiring at the large red connector, (at the motor) and run the motor. If it shuts down, with this connector apart, the problem is in the motor. If it keeps running, it's in the control area, Just remember that with the red connector apart, you will not be able to shut off or restart the motor, at the controls.
